A dermatologist can identify the exact cause and prescribe gentler, targeted treatments. These may include mild topical antibiotics, anti-inflammatory medications, or customized therapies designed for delicate lip skin, helping prevent prolonged discomfort or damage.

Professional care is especially important if white pimples spread, worsen, or persist. Conditions like perioral dermatitis can mimic acne but require different treatment. Pain, swelling, or crusting may also indicate bacterial or viral infections that need medical attention.

White pimples around the mouth can sometimes reflect broader health issues. Vitamin deficiencies, hormonal imbalances, chronic stress, or immune suppression may contribute to recurring bumps. Addressing these factors often requires collaboration between dermatologists and other healthcare providers.
